Abstract
This research article analyze with a qualitative methodology the relevance 
of  the  thinkers  of  the  Latin  American  Illustration  in  the  gestation  of  
integrationist  culture.  Among  the  main  elements  that  demonstrate  this  
affirmation  are:  their  contribution  to  the  vindication  of  the  vernacular  
values of the original peoples, their work in the initial formation of regional 
or national identity or of Americanity, their claims for the elimination of 
unjust  forms  of  exploitation  of  popular  sectors,  particularly  indigenous  
peoples  and  African  slavery.  His  proposals  for  modernization  were  also  
highlighted  not  only  of  the  economic  and  technological  infrastructure,  
but  of  educational  and  cultural  institutions,  as  well  as  their  struggles  
against all that is ideologically obsolete. Their claims of peoples’ political 
and  social  rights  with  early  proposals  for  political  reforms  were  very  
significant, which, when they failed, led to the decision to take up arms to 
fight for independence.
